“Extremely happy” – Mikel Arteta after Community Shield win

Mikel Arteta spoke with the media following Arsenal’s 3-0 win over Manchester City this afternoon, which saw them lift the FA Community Shield.

He opened by stating, “I am extremely happy with the performance, and with the win, we talked about the desire that we have to start the season and to show ourselves how much we want it, and I saw a lot of positive things there against a top opponent.”

Summer signing Christos Tzolis got off to the perfect start today, registering the assist for Arsenal’s second and third goals, as well as receiving high praise from his manager; “He has a massive quality, which is that when he’s in the last 20 or 30 metres he’s so composed in and around the box with his decisive actions, and he’s shown that again today.”

Arteta reflected on pre-season by saying, “I think today is down to the preparation we did in pre-season, and the decisions that the boys have taken after the World Cup to make sure they’re prepared and wanting to play in this competition. I was very impressed with the manner that we played and the manner that we competed, so that’s the standard for us. I’m sure that we’re going to be really, really competitive.”

This past week, Mikel Merino said Arsenal have “the best midfield in the world”, and Arteta backed this up by saying “it’s the best midfield for Arsenal, that’s for sure, and we need everyone to complement their qualities to the player next to them.”

Speaking on his side’s willingness to “go again” after their league title win last season, Arteta said, “I want to live that moment again. I want to live it even bigger; we know what it will take and that it will demand something special, but we are ready for it.”
